Output 173f886e495c592a5a24959a90205f8321ae9c542f42f3d99c88f37d7f07b07c:71

value
13241663
script pubkey
OP_0 OP_PUSHBYTES_20 28fdef6074c21ac439d8c3a2e2ee2593a5e4a80c
address
bc1q9r777cr5cgdvgwwccw3w9m39jwj7f2qv4eqhgu
transaction
173f886e495c592a5a24959a90205f8321ae9c542f42f3d99c88f37d7f07b07c
confirmations
215455
spent
false

10 Sat Ranges